"Surviving-dying. Fighting-giving up. Saving-destroying. The ten characters in Austrian cult author Robert Woelfl’s play move between those extremes.
Opposing life ideas cause tensions, fuel conflicts, show their desire for outbreaks and destruction. Having arrived in its own focal point in the soul, the character’s desire for salvation is born, the desire for saving and being saved.
They play for moments of happiness and thus quickly lose what just seemed won. But until it’s decided who will survive, one sings contently and happily: “Me and you and you and me / No matter how they toss the dice, it has to be / The only one for me is you, and you for me / So happy together – We’re happy together.”" (Announcement inkunst München)
